UNOPS Sudan implemented successful projects to improve urban water supply services in four State capital towns in Darfur, Sudan.  This was part of an emergency response to drought and later evolved to building management capacity to improve sustainability, working closely with the Urban Water Authorities.  The project was funded by the UK’s Department for International Development (DFID) and was completed in November 2014.  DFID now wishes to build on the projects achievements and the partnership with UNOPS, which has resulted in Urban Water for Darfur (UW4D) project, which is being implemented in partnership with UNICEF.

The objective of this particular position is therefore, to extend administrative assistance to the Urban Water for Darfur team based in Darfur.

UNOPS – an operational arm of the United Nations – supports the achievement of the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) by successfully implementing its partners’ peacebuilding, humanitarian and development projects around the world.

Our mission is to help people build better lives and countries achieve peace and sustainable development.

We are proud of our people. The UNOPS family brings together approximately 160 nationalities, represented by over 5,000 UNOPS personnel as well as some 7,800 personnel recruited on behalf on our partners. Spread across 80 countries, our workforce is rich in diversity and culture – with inclusion at its core.
